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Via is using technology to transform transportation around the world. As a Marketing Associate on the Demand Generation team, you will support Via’s growth by generating meaningful engagement with top prospects and customers, working closely with commercial teams to create account plans and facilitate meetings. Responsibilities Generate engagement and foster relationships with key accounts through multi-channel outreach Research accounts and individuals within those accounts Become an expert on Via’s product portfolio, clearly conveying the right value proposition and capabilities to the right audience at the right time Manage your own pipeline using our CRM tools and tech stack, with an eye towards prioritizing high value opportunities and improving processes for scalability Meet and exceed monthly and quarterly goals by consistently staying on top and ahead of quotas and KPIs Skills Minimum of 0-3 years of experience Background in ABM, B2B marketing, or as a BDR/SDR Excellent written and verbal communicator Detail-oriented and thorough, with the ability to effectively juggle multiple tasks and projects in a fast-paced environment Hungry to learn; you are excited to get to know the transit industry, the Via buying audience, and our product portfolio; you receive and implement feedback well Organized and independent; you're both an individual contributor and a team player Passionate and resilient; you're not deterred by setbacks and enjoy the process of building relationships over time Analytical: able to track campaign-related data and use it to improve campaigns Benefits Free medical plans 401K matching Company Overview Via is a transport company that offers public mobility solutions for transit agencies, school districts, cities, and corporations.
